Growing Happy, Healthy Meyer Lemon Trees

November 23, 2025
By Help Desk Team
  This time of year, we often hear from concerned growers of Meyer lemon trees and other citrus. The leaves are turning yellow, just as the fruit is nearing maturity. These symptoms are frequently due to nutrient deficiencies and/or too much or too little water. It could also be the cooling weather…

Is a Hedgerow Right for You?

November 22, 2025
By Peyton Ellas, UC Master Gardener of Tulare/Kings County
 When is a group of plants a hedgerow instead of just a planting bed?A hedgerow is mostly defined by its purpose, more than by the types of plants or even the shape of the planting area. The word comes from the Old English word "hegg," meaning boundary, generally formed by plants that are close…
